Atmosic Technologies and Dracula Technologies Battery Free Remote Control Reference Design is Ushering in a New Generation of Low Maintenance IoT Devices

  Reference design combines the ultra-low power Atmosic ATM33 SoC with Dracula’s organic photovoltaic technology to bring energy harvesting capabilities to a wide variety of IoT devices   BARCELONA, Spain – March 1, 2023 – Today Atmosic Technologies, an innovator in energy harvesting wireless platforms for the Internet of Things (IoT), and Dracula Technologies, a pioneer in harvesting energy through indoor light, today announced they have collaborated on an advanced remote control reference design. The reference design uses Atmosic’s ATM33 ultra-low-power system-on-chip (SoC) and Dracula’s innovative LAYER® platform and includes a real-world example showing how easy it is for companies to test and develop IoT products. With this reference design, companies can design connected devices ranging from beacons to remote controls and industrial sensors, all powered by energy-harvesting technology to provide sustainable solutions that eliminate the need for batteries. Dracula’s LAYER technology is an organic photovoltaic (OPV) solution that generates energy from light to charge low-power indoor (LPI) devices, even in low-light conditions down to 50 LUX. Using inkjet printing, Dracula creates thin, flexible organic PV modules that can be customized to different shapes and sizes. Powered by micro-renewable energy: five energy harvesting chipsets that you need to know about An IoT without batteries is the dream for making the concept viable for a world with a trillion nodes and a human population that will not be large enough to change all those batteries. The key to creating a sustainable IoT, and indeed a more sustainable world in general, is to harvest renewable energy to power smaller end devices so that batteries are no longer required in the design. ipXchange has covered a few different energy harvesting solutions in the relatively short time we’ve been producing content, so here are five semiconductor manufacturers that are doing great work in the field, with chipsets that you can use in your next commercial project. Atmosic Atmosic has developed embedded solutions, such as the ATM3330e Bluetooth SoC, that are designed to work with the extremely low power consumption required by batteryless end products. The difference with Atmosic’s solution is that RF energy harvesting is built into the SoC, with a dedicated antenna serving as a collector for all the RF noise pollution that surrounds us in the modern world. Security Technologies Securing IoT ecosystems is critical for all companies building a business with remotely connected products. Security doesn’t stop only in the cloud, as the IoT end device provides a perfect vector with physical hands-on access to those with malicious intent. As such, it has become imperative for developers to add security, not as a feature, but as a requirement. Security may have historically been considered an expensive cost adder to products by many developers, a technology that brings additional cost to the solution and adds much additional development cost, however, in the modern day developers can risk a lot much greater cost by avoiding it. Atmosic, along with many of it peers in the semiconductor industry, are actively investing into the technology in order to help reduce the burden on the developer. Secure Boot Secure OTA ARM TrustZone™ True Random Number Generator Anti-Rollback Secure Boot A secure boot is a fundamental security feature used to verify code signatures with cryptographic algorithms. All IoT solutions implement a secure boot in software but Atmosic also implements a hardware-enforced immutable root of trust that ensures you are running trusted software in your products.
